#### The Fundamental Bar Chart: Building Blocks of Data Storytelling
A bar chart is one of the simplest and most effective tools for displaying numerical data. It’s a horizontal or vertical display of data categories, with the length of each bar representing the value of each category.
**When to Use Bar Charts:**
Bar charts are best suited for comparing discrete categories with relatively small quantities. The horizontal bar chart, also known as a horizontal bar graph, is ideal when your x-axis is longer, and the bars are easier to compare width-wise.
Consider these tips when utilizing bar charts:
– **Clear Labels:** Ensure each bar is clearly labeled to make the data understandable at a glance.
– **Consistent Sizing:** Try to maintain consistent bar widths and spacing to prevent visual clutter.
– **Compare Categorically:** Bar charts are perfect for comparing different categories across various dimensions.
#### The Timeline Traveller: Mastering Line Charts
Line charts are excellent for illustrating how data changes over time. They use a line to connect data points, making it easier to identify trends and patterns, particularly in a time-series dataset.
**When to Use Line Charts:**
Line charts thrive in situations where relationships between variables are to be established or predicted over time. They are an excellent choice for stocks, weather analysis, or any data with continuous change.
**Key Considerations:**
– **Smooth Lines:** Use a light line with a simple marker for individual data points, maintaining clarity as the dataset grows.
– **Multiple Lines:** Be cautious when including multiple lines as they can clutter the chart. Separate important trends with distinct colors and patterns.

#### Beyond the Basics: Exploring Advanced Visualizations
While bar charts, line charts, and area charts are foundational, the field of data visualization has expanded to include a variety of other techniques:
– **Scatterplots:** Ideal for comparing two variables and seeing if there’s any correlation, these charts are powerful when dealing with large datasets.
– **Heat Maps:** Utilizing colors to depict values across a matrix, these can be visually impactful and highly effective for density mapping, such as mapping traffic patterns or temperature.
– **Tree Maps:** Use to show hierarchical data, with individual rectangles branching out to represent larger units.
– **Pie Charts:** Often used for showing proportions, although they can be problematic when there are too many categories due to the difficulty of accurately interpreting area.
